Acute Kidney Injury (Acute Renal Failure)

Abrupt reduction in kidney function defined as an absolute increase in serum CREATININE of more than or equal to 0.3. mg/dl, a percentage increase in serum creatinine of more than or equal to 50%, or a reduction in urine output. Acute kidney injury encompasses the entire spectrum of the syndrome including acute kidney failure; ACUTE KIDNEY TUBULAR NECROSIS; and other less severe conditions.
